Characteristics and Symbolism of the Emerald
The emerald, renowned as the traditional May birthstone, is a variety of the mineral beryl colored green by trace amounts of chromium and vanadium. This gemstone is celebrated not only for its rich, vibrant hue but also for its deep symbolism across cultures and history. Emeralds are associated with qualities such as rebirth, love, and fertility, making them a meaningful choice for jewelry that marks personal milestones or expresses heartfelt sentiments.
Emeralds typically exhibit a range of green shades, from light to deep, vivid green, with the most prized stones displaying a pure, intense green without too much yellow or blue undertone. Their natural inclusions, often referred to as “jardin” (French for garden), are considered part of the stone’s character and authenticity rather than flaws.
Key characteristics of emeralds include:
- Color: Rich green hues, with the finest stones showcasing a deep, vibrant green.
- Clarity: Inclusions are common; eye-clean emeralds are exceptionally rare and highly valuable.
- Hardness: 7.5 to 8 on the Mohs scale, suitable for everyday wear with care.
- Cut: Often cut into emerald cuts or oval shapes to maximize color and minimize stress on the stone.
- Symbolism: Represents renewal, growth, and wisdom, often linked to the heart chakra.
Choosing the Perfect May Birthstone Necklace
Selecting a May birthstone necklace involves considering several factors to ensure the piece is both beautiful and meaningful. The type of setting, metal choice, and overall design all contribute to how the emerald’s qualities are showcased and how well the necklace suits the wearer’s style and lifestyle.
Factors to Consider:
- Setting Style: Prong settings highlight the stone’s brilliance, while bezel settings offer greater protection for emeralds, which can be more delicate due to inclusions.
- Metal Type: Emeralds pair beautifully with various metals:
- Yellow gold enhances the warmth of the green.
- White gold or platinum offers a modern, sleek contrast.
- Rose gold provides a romantic, vintage aesthetic.
- Necklace Length: Choker styles bring attention to the neckline, while longer chains offer versatility in layering.
- Design: From minimalist solitaires to elaborate vintage designs, the choice depends on personal taste and occasion.
Care Tips for Emerald Necklaces:
- Avoid harsh chemicals and extreme temperature changes.
- Clean gently with warm soapy water and a soft brush.
- Regularly inspect settings to prevent damage or loss.
Popular Styles and Designs Featuring Emeralds
Emerald birthstone necklaces come in a variety of styles that cater to different preferences, from classic to contemporary. Understanding popular designs can help in selecting a piece that complements individual fashion sensibilities and occasions.
| Style | Description | Ideal For |
|---|---|---|
| Solitaire Pendant | A single emerald set prominently, often in a simple prong or bezel setting. | Everyday wear, minimalistic style lovers. |
| Halo Necklace | Emerald surrounded by smaller diamonds or gemstones, enhancing sparkle. | Formal occasions, those who prefer a bit of glamour. |
| Vintage-Inspired | Intricate metalwork and antique designs featuring emeralds. | Fans of classic, timeless jewelry. |
| Multi-Stone Necklace | Emerald paired with other birthstones or accent gems for color contrast. | Personalized gifts, symbolic pieces. |
| Bar or Station Necklace | Emeralds set at intervals along a delicate chain. | Layered looks, subtle elegance. |
Each style offers unique ways to celebrate May birthdays, allowing the emerald’s natural beauty to shine in different contexts and preferences.
Emerald Alternatives and Enhancements
While natural emeralds are prized for their beauty and symbolism, there are several alternative options and enhancements available to suit various budgets and style needs.
Alternatives to Emeralds:
- Green Tourmaline: A durable gemstone with a similar green hue, often more affordable.
- Peridot: A lighter, yellow-green gemstone that offers a fresh look.
- Chrome Diopside: Deep green but softer, typically used in fashion jewelry.
- Synthetic Emeralds: Lab-grown stones that provide the same chemical and physical properties as natural emeralds but at a lower price.
Common Enhancements:
- Oil Treatment: The most common enhancement, where emeralds are filled with oils or resins to improve clarity and appearance.
- Resin Filling: Similar to oiling but uses synthetic resins for longer-lasting clarity improvements.
- Heat Treatment: Less common for emeralds but sometimes used to enhance color.
When purchasing an emerald necklace, it is essential to inquire about treatments and certifications to ensure transparency and understand the care requirements.
Investment and Value Considerations
Emeralds, especially those of high quality, can be valuable investments. Factors influencing their value include color, clarity, carat weight, and origin. Colombian emeralds, for example, are often regarded as the most valuable due to their exceptional color.

Significance and Symbolism of the May Birthstone NecklaceThe May birthstone necklace traditionally features the emerald, a gemstone renowned for its vibrant green color and historical significance. Emeralds symbolize renewal, growth, and prosperity, making them a meaningful gift for those born in May. The deep green hue is often associated with nature, fertility, and vitality, reflecting the essence of spring and rebirth. Beyond its aesthetic appeal, the emerald has been valued for centuries for its purported metaphysical properties. It is believed to enhance intuition, promote emotional balance, and foster harmony in relationships. As a birthstone, it serves as a talisman for protection and good fortune throughout the wearer’s life.
